Play+ is not like the other third party payment processors. It lets the online casino brand the prepaid debit card and gives them a cut of any charges. This means the casino can put a little extra marketing spend into offering Play+ customers extra benefits.

Why Use Play+ for US Online Casinos

Play+ gives you the best of both worlds. You can enjoy a free Play+ FDIC-insured account that you can fund electronically to make same-day deposits at licensed US online casino sites. There's also a physical Play+ card that you can use to withdraw cash at any ATM or shop that accepts Discover.

Deposits and withdrawals are ultra-fast, and since it's a prepaid account, Play+ lets you stay in control and only spend the money you load. The fact that you won't pay any fees and the extra marketing benefits are why Play+ is one of the fastest-growing payment methods for casino players.

Credit cards are often listed as an accepted payment solution at many casino sites. However, the truth is these transactions are often flagged – up to 50% of the time. I can't tell you how much I hate it when that happens. But casino sites are not at fault when transactions are flagged. 

This often happens because your bank blocks the transaction out of an abundance of caution. Also, outdated interpretations of the Wire Act or wrongly applying the 2006 federal law can also affect your transactions. 

Play+ allows you to bypass these problems by letting you indirectly fund your gaming account. It serves as a virtual conduit for Visa, MasterCard, and Discover credit cards (as well as PayPal accounts and other options).

Play+ Casino Card Security and Safety

Play+ is 100% cashless and arguably a safer alternative to cash. That's because Play+ accounts are protected by the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C). They provide zero liability for unauthorized purchases and 24/7 monitoring. 

The FDIC is an independent agency created by the US Congress. It maintains stability and public confidence in the nation's financial systems. 

Play + Pros & Cons

Advantages
Straightforward online casino payment method
Fast withdrawal and deposit times
Great alternative to unsupported credit cards
PIN-protected for extra security
Casinos often offer extra merch and benefits to their Play+ card customers
Disadvantages
Not all casinos support Play+
There is a delay of a few days before you can get your Play+ card. If you want to play straight away you might have to use another deposit method
